On the occasion of World Book Day, celebrated on April 23, 2025, the library of the Institute of Applied Sciences and Technologies organized a cultural event titled "The Importance of Books and the Transformation of Libraries in the Digital Age," under the slogan "Reading for All."
The event brought together a wide audience of students, teachers, and culture enthusiasts. A rich and varied program highlighted the ever-evolving role of libraries in the digital era:
- Intellectual lectures on the importance of reading in both personal and collective development.
-
Open debates on the future of printed books in the face of technological advances.
-
A presentation of the main printed and digital books available in the library.
-
A space for free reading and cultural exchange among students.
This event served as a valuable opportunity to strengthen students' connection with books and encourage them to embrace reading as an essential tool for acquiring knowledge, fostering critical thinking, and opening up to the world.
